Tutte le domande

6
risposte

Colmare il divario tra la ricerca sull'informatica e l'ingegneria del software [chiuso]

Credi ci sia un divario tra la ricerca informatica e i problemi di ingegneria del software? Ad esempio, gli ingegneri del software devono mai preoccuparsi di "factoring e isomorfismo grafico" o di problemi complessi di informatica se devono ......
posta 26.04.2011 - 21:51
3
risposte

Il supporto delle macro in un linguaggio di programmazione è considerato dannoso?

Il primo abuso che mi viene in mente in C è: #define if while Ma allo stesso tempo è estremamente maneggevole e potente se usato correttamente. Qualcosa di simile accade con le macro Common Lisp. Perché non tutti i linguaggi di progr...
posta 20.12.2010 - 20:26
6
risposte

prestazioni contro riusabilità

Come posso scrivere funzioni riutilizzabili senza sacrificare le prestazioni? Sto ripetutamente confrontando la situazione in cui voglio scrivere una funzione in un modo che la rende riutilizzabile (ad esempio non fa ipotesi sull'ambiente dei da...
posta 15.04.2015 - 12:03
5
risposte

Qual è il framework web da utilizzare su un'applicazione Web front-end? [chiuso]

Che cosa consideri un buon framework web client da utilizzare sull'applicazione aziendale di interfaccia? jQuery? YUI !? Un altro? Alcuni plugin sono utili? L'applicazione verrà utilizzata principalmente per sostituire internamente un'applica...
posta 08.11.2010 - 05:01
4
risposte

Il modo migliore per analizzare una grande classe prima di refactoring in classi più piccole?

Premessa Non sono non in cerca di un modo per ridefinire una grande classe di codice per spaghetti, quell'argomento è stato trattato in altre domande. Domanda Sto cercando tecniche per iniziare a capire un file di classe scritto d...
posta 18.03.2015 - 14:01
4
risposte

Come funziona PHP5 con le versioni precedenti della lingua

Vorrei imparare PHP per lo sviluppo web, ma sono stato ritirato a causa di commenti come il seguente * : PHP è buono ma genera codice spaghetti PHP è bello ma Python è materiale per il matrimonio PHP manca di roba che si ottiene in altr...
posta 16.11.2011 - 06:16
2
risposte

Un ascoltatore di eventi dovrebbe essere chiamato se è collegato dopo che l'evento è già stato attivato?

Si dovrebbe chiamare un ascoltatore di eventi se è allegato dopo che l'evento è già stato attivato? Cosa succede se l'evento verrà attivato una sola volta? Il primo esempio che viene in mente è l'evento ready in jQuery. Il seguente framm...
posta 29.11.2014 - 16:46
5
risposte

Discussioni di semplicità

Recentemente nella mia azienda abbiamo avuto un po 'di dibattito sull'astrazione contro la semplicità. Una scuola di pensiero che definirei "ASCIUTTA e l'astrazione non possono fare danni" e porta a un codice come questo: def make_foo_binary(b...
posta 09.08.2012 - 13:18
1
risposta

Che cos'è Ken Thompson Hack? [duplicare]

Ho letto alcune cose come cm bell labs ma non sono riuscito a ottenere tutto. Come funziona davvero? Qual è la logica in questo?     
posta 12.04.2013 - 10:41
5
risposte

È possibile utilizzare il software di test unitario per testare l'unità stessa?

QUnit si pubblicizza sulla sua pagina web in questo modo: ...capable of testing any generic JavaScript code, including itself! Puoi davvero usare il software di test delle unità per testare se stesso? Non ci sono difetti nel software s...
posta 20.08.2012 - 16:35